Date Setting

Hi there 

 

I am using power BI and my date setting is in the American one which is MM/DD/YY

 

For some reason all my colleagues have the correct version here which is the Australian one DD/MM/YY

How would I go about changing this in my reporting?

Hi @AshleeD1234 You can adjust your locale settings in Power BI Desktop or modify the data format, as others have suggested. However, if the report shows the wrong culture in the Power BI Service, it follows your browser’s settings, which must be updated directly in the browser.
